The Golden Enclaves by Naomi Novik
The Golden Enclaves by Naomi Novik is the thrilling conclusion to the bestselling Scholomance trilogy, bringing El Higgins back for one final adventure filled with dangerous magic, powerful enemies, shocking discoveries and difficult choices.
After surviving the deadly Scholomance, El should finally be able to enjoy freedom. She and her classmates achieved something that once seemed almost impossible: they escaped a magical school designed to test students against terrifying creatures and constant danger.
But leaving the Scholomance does not mean the danger is over.
Outside the school, the magical world is beginning to fall apart. Enclaves are under attack, powerful communities are threatened and a conflict is developing that could affect wizards everywhere. El quickly realizes that everything she believed she understood about magic, power and the enclaves may only be part of the truth.

The Final Book in The Scholomance Trilogy
The Golden Enclaves by Naomi Novik is Book 3 of The Scholomance trilogy.
The reading order is:
- A Deadly Education
- The Last Graduate
- The Golden Enclaves
Although the final book contains its own central conflict, readers should ideally read the series in order.
Important relationships, magical rules and major events from the previous novels directly influence what happens in The Golden Enclaves.
Readers who have followed El from the beginning will also get much more emotional impact from seeing how her character has changed throughout the trilogy.
